Abstract

For the tangentially magnetized brushless DC motor used for air compressor, the pole embrace and eccentricity are optimized with 2D FEM (finite element method) to decrease the torque ripple. For the pole embrace optimization, seven different pole arc angles are compared, and 60° is considered as the best one. For the pole eccentricity optimization, five schemes are put forward and compared, and the half eccentric pole scheme is recommended as the best eccentric one considering average torque, torque ripple percentage and manufacturability. Two prototype motors were made and torque curves were tested. The tested and calculated results are consistent, which proves the correctness of the magnetic field calculation.
